"Grandpa, I understand and know every principle you’ve mentioned. I’ve made all the decisions. What I want is very simple, but I’ve lost too much!"

After Xia Jing spoke to her son, she hung up the phone. She now needed to go back and pack her things to leave. Xia Jing had come to realize that despite all the efforts she’d made, she had no face to stay here any longer. She didn’t want to continue disturbing her father, her husband, and her son’s lives. Her presence had caused so many bad things, so much trouble. She couldn’t make these things disappear because it had become an unchangeable outcome. Perhaps only by leaving could she restore everything to its original state, as if none of it had ever happened!

Zhang Yichen heard the phone being disconnected, and the unease in his heart intensified. Was his mother really going to do something irreversible? The only thought in his mind was to quickly call his father and ask him to find his mother. Things had happened, and he couldn’t let anything happen to his mother. Everything, even if related to his mother, he couldn’t just treat his mother like a stranger. After all, he shared half of her blood!

Zhang Zhentian was still at home chatting casually with Old Master Zhang, who wanted to confirm once more if his son was truly resolute, even though it was impossible to turn back.

"Zhentian, have you really thought it through? After so many years of marriage, do you really want to end it this way? Can you truly let your wife leave you? You’ve been through so many ups and downs together, if you lose her, can you still be happy?" Old Master Zhang asked Zhentian.

Zhang Zhentian let out a long sigh. He didn’t know how to answer his father. His heart was also conflicted about this matter. He couldn’t bear it, but being a man of his word, having already spoken of divorce, there was no turning back.
